Extracting the K best solutions from a valued and-or acyclic graph
Abstract
dc:description.abstractIn this thesis, we are interested in solving a problem that arises in model-based programming, specifically in the estimation of the state a system described by a probabilistic model. Some model-based estimators, such as the MEXEC algorithm and the DNNF-based Belief State Estimation algorithm, use a valued and-or acyclic graph to represent the possible estimates. These algorithms specifically use a valued smooth deterministic decomposable negation normal form (sd-DNNF) representation, a type of and-or acyclic graph. Prior work has focused on extracting either all or only the best solution from the sd-DNNF. This work develops an efficient algorithm that is able to extract the k best solutions, where k is a parameter to the algorithm. For a graph with -E- edges, -V - nodes and -Ev- children per non-leaf node, the algorithm presented in this thesis has a time complexity of O(-E-k log k +-E- log -Ev-+-V -k log -Ev-) and a space complexity O(-E-k).
